PARIS — The Aga Khan, who became the spiritual leader of the world’s millions of Ismaili Muslims at age 20 as a Harvard undergraduate and poured a material empire built on billions of dollars in tithes into building homes, hospitals and schools in developing countries, has died. He was 88. His Aga Khan Development Network and the Ismaili religious community announced that His Highness Prince Karim Al-Hussaini, the Aga Khan IV and 49th hereditary imam of the Shia Ismaili Muslims, died Tuesday in Portugal surrounded by his family. LONDON — A panel of experts has disputed the medical evidence used to convict British nurse Lucy Letby of murdering seven newborns and trying to kill seven others, a doctor who led the examination said Tuesday. The group found no sign of a crime and concluded that natural causes or bad medical care led to the demise of each of the newborns, Dr. Shoo Lee, a retired neonatologist from Canada, said. “In summary, then, ladies and gentlemen, we did not find any murders,” Lee said at a London news conference. A Far South Side man has been accused of being one of three gunmen who fatally shot two Innovations High School students in the Loop early last year. Fugitive trackers arrested James Allison, 20, on Monday in Crown Point, Ind., and he was later charged with two counts of first-degree murder and one count of attempted murder related to the Jan. 26, 2024, fatal shooting, according to Chicago police. Motorists and pedestrians around the Chicago area should be extra careful driving and walking starting Wednesday afternoon when meteorologists expect snow, sleet and later freezing rain to coat streets, sidewalks and front steps with ice. The National Weather Service has issued a winter weather advisory for the entire Chicago region, effective Wednesday afternoon through Thursday morning. The advisory covers cities as far west as Rockford and as far south as Kankakee and Pontiac. Marcus Jordan, son of NBA legend Michael Jordan and a former University of Central Florida basketball player, was arrested early Tuesday in Maitland, Fla., on a charge of cocaine possession after his car was found stuck on railroad tracks minutes before a train was expected, according to police. A train was scheduled to come through in about 10 minutes when police at 1:14 a.m. noticed a blue Lamborghini SUV with a damaged front bumper parked on the tracks, according to an arrest affidavit.
